5 Inmates sue beer companies for alcoholism

Five inmates said alcohol is to blame for the crimes that got them locked up.

They're now suing some of the nation's top liquor and wine companies. The Idaho inmates want $1 billion from eight the largest beer, wine, and liquor companies in the world.

The inmates claim they started drinking as juveniles and didn’t know how addictive alcohol could be.

"I think for everyone it's automatic that alcohol is something that is addictive and it's something that lowers your inhibitions."

The defendants include Anheuser-Busch, Miller Brewing, and the makers of Jim Beam.
